Thatched reed
Elegia tectorum (L. f.) Moline & H. P. Linder
Description
Elegia tectorum, commonly known as thatched reed, is a perennial plant belonging to the Restionaceae family. Although it resembles grasses or rushes, it is a distinct botanical entity with unique adaptations to dry, nutrient-poor environments. Its evergreen, reed-like appearance makes it a standout feature in both natural habitats and ornamental gardens.
Native to the Western Cape of South Africa, the plant has evolved to thrive in sandy, acidic soils and Mediterranean-like climates. It is well-adapted to coastal areas where salt spray and high winds are common, making it an excellent candidate for maritime gardening and soil stabilization projects in specific geographic zones.
The morphology of Elegia tectorum is characterized by dark green, wiry stems that lack true leaves, which are replaced by papery sheaths at the nodes. The plants form dense, upright clumps that can reach heights of up to two meters. The structure is remarkably durable, maintaining its form throughout the seasons regardless of environmental stress.
Agricultural requirements focus on well-draining soil and exposure to full sun. It is essential to avoid waterlogged conditions, which can lead to root rot. Unlike many traditional crops, this plant performs best in low-fertility soils, meaning that heavy fertilization is generally unnecessary and potentially harmful to the plant's structural integrity.
Economically, the plant is historically significant for its use in thatching roofs, providing a durable and water-resistant covering. In contemporary horticulture, it is highly valued for its low-maintenance nature, drought tolerance, and architectural appeal, often used in minimalist or modern garden designs to create texture and height.
